TlCu5O(VO4)3 mit KCu5O(VO4)3‐Struktur – ein Thallium‐kupfer(II)‐oxidvanadat als Oxidationsprodukt einer Tl/Cu/V‐Legierung
Authors:Peter Moser  Walter Jung
Abstract:TlCu5O(VO4)3 with KCu5O(VO4)3 Structure – a Thallium Copper(II) Oxide Vanadate as an Oxidation Product of a Tl/Cu/V Alloy Brown‐black crystals of the new oxide vanadate TlCu5O(VO4)3 (triclinic, P1, a = 610.4(1) pm, b = 828.9(1) pm, c = 1075.3(1) pm, α = 97.70(1)°, β = 92.25(1)°, γ = 90.28(1)°, Z = 2) were obtained as a byproduct during the reaction of a Tl/Cu/V alloy with oxygen. The compound is isotypic with KCu5O(VO4)3. All the crystals investigated were twins by non‐merohedry with 100] as the twin axis. The structure contains ladder shaped urn:x-wiley:00442313:media:ZAAC1421:tex2gif-stack-2Cu10O26]‐ribbons composed of edge‐ and corner‐sharing CuO5]‐polyhedra (tetragonal pyramids and trigonal bipyramids) and linked by vanadate groups. The thallium ions fill channels running along the a axis. No stereochemical activity of the thallium(I)‐lone pair is observed.
Keywords:Copper  Thallium  Oxide vanadate  Oxidation of alloys  Twinning  Crystal structure
